> The following problem: I have a DSL-Connection to the internet, and a
> few client behind the BSD-Box (see picture). I can do connections to the
> internet, nearly everything works. But I DO have 2 systems (which I
> desperatly need), which do NOT fragment the packets. When using a Linux
> Router (don't blame me for that) everything just works fine. Is there a
> problem with my configuration, or is that a BSD-specific-Problem.
> 
> client <-- ethernet (MTU=1500) --> FreeBSD-Box <-- DSL
> (MTU=1492)-->Provider(german Telekom)

it's intersting thatyou are using ipfw to filter rather than the
filtering in ppp. but no matter it should still work.

Theoretically, the BSD machine should fragment any 'too large'
packets coming through, and the router at the other end should too,
though the standard behaviour of clients should be to 
use a smaller size by default for routes that are not local.

In any case sometimes this doesn't work right. One answer is to use the 
newest version of ppp
(apply to brian@freebsd for a 4.2 version) which 
fiddles with the negotiations as they go past and fool both 
sides to use smaller packets.

check recent pppoe sidcussion in the mailing lists, as this problem often
shows up with pppoe.
